Techniques for sharing transmission power during handover in wireless communications

1. An apparatus for wireless communication, comprising:
a memory configured to store instructions; and
one or more processors configured to execute the instructions and cause the apparatus to:
output for transmission, to a source cell, a capability indicating whether cancelling uplink transmission to the source cell in dual active protocol stack (DAPS)-based handover (HO) is supported;
obtain, from the source cell, an uplink grant scheduling a first uplink transmission during the DAPS-based HO; and
if the first uplink transmission overlaps with a second uplink transmission scheduled by a target cell, cancel at least a portion of the first uplink transmission.
